If it loses a fang, a new one grows back in its place. There are always 48 fangs lining its mouth.
It opens its huge jaws wide when attacking. If it loses any fangs while biting, they grow back in.
Croconaw Weakness
Croconaw's Water typing leaves it vulnerable to Electric and Grass. It resists 4 types, giving it decent defensive coverage. Only 2 weaknesses makes it relatively easy to build around defensively.
| Damage | Types |
|---|---|
| 2x (Weak) | Electric, Grass |
| 0.5x (Resist) | Fire, Water, Ice, Steel |

HeartGold & SoulSilver Evolution
Croconaw is the middle stage between Totodile and Feraligatr. It's a three-stage line with one more evolution to go. For breeding, average hatch time with plenty of partners via two egg groups. So far, Defense got the biggest boost (+16 from Totodile). The final form adds another 125 stats on top. View every chain in the Evolution Chart.

Breeding
Breed with Croconaw to get Totodile eggs easily using 63 partners from the Monster and Water1 egg groups. Notable egg moves include Ancient Power, Aqua Jet, Crunch and 9 more.

In HeartGold & SoulSilver, Croconaw isn't fully evolved, so it's not built for competitive play. You'll want to evolve it into Feraligatr to unlock its full potential. At 405 BST, it's a stepping stone rather than a team anchor.
In HeartGold & SoulSilver, Totodile evolves into Croconaw at level 18. Croconaw evolves into Feraligatr at level 30. Croconaw is a middle-stage evolution in the Totodile line.
